Spent some time last night checking the wiring and it seems my job might be a little easier than I thought. I was able to hook the battery up without it going crazy and left it alone for a few moments and it was still. I switched the ignition on and pressed the starter button. Nothing. I turned them both off and as I moved my fat body along the side of the bike, it began the whole starter craze. The solenoid was hanging out of the rubber holder and as soon as I touched the positive wire to remove it from the battery, it shifted the solenoid and the cranking stopped. I grabbed the solenoid and wiggled it and the cranking began again. Wiggled it some more and it stopped. I disconnected the battery, made sure all the connections elsewhere were tight (the solenoid in particular), hooked it back up and was able to replicate the behavior. It seems to be that the wiring issue is right there or at the handlebar which I highly doubt but will check again (from a known good bike but I suppose you never know). Now I need to figure it out.

A bench test on the solenoid found it lacking. It failed the basic alligator clip test on two batteries so a new one is in store. Think I might be that lucky?

Update: I purchased a used OEM solenoid from a breaker in NY and it seems to have done the trick. Installed new solenoid and I not only have lost the ceaseless cranking but I'm able to start the bike now. I'll install the new Shorai tonight (I was using a Wal-Mart AGM battery to test with) and take it for a spin to see if all is well. Al the connections checked out, no issues when I wiggle anything either. Good voltage everywhere.

With the new (to me) starter, I'm getting impressive torque when starting the bike, It spins quite well even with the starter clutch issue which I will need to address soon.
